Weighing 3/16 oz (6 g), the Red Devil stripe on this casting spoon is set against a nickel base. Measuring 1 1/2" (3.5 cm) in length, the Dardevle Midget is a light tackle staple produced by Eppinger, a company founded by Lou Eppinger in Detroit back in 1906. A small fish graphic is stamped into the white center stripe, while the reverse of the metal body clearly displays the "DARDEVLE MIDGET U.S.A." marking, confirming its origin in Dearborn, Michigan. Identified by Product Code 17035, this specimen shows some honest wear to the paint and surface marks consistent with a 4/5 condition rating. The concave shape of the blade is paired with a silver-toned nickel underside, a combination that has been a favorite for clear water transparency. A sturdy treble hook is secured by a split ring at the base, while the front eyelet is ready for a direct tie or snap.
